When choosing the perfect door for a shower area, many people wonder which solution will be more functional and aesthetic: sliding or swing shower doors? In the article below, we present the features of each structure and how to use them in the shower space.
What are the types of shower doors?
When browsing the market offer, you can see many types of shower doors. Some of the most popular are:
Sliding doors - which are ideal for smaller interiors
Swing doors - provide a wider entrance to the shower area.
Both options have their advantages and limitations, so it is worth knowing the differences between sliding and swing doors before making a final decision. Well-chosen doors affect not only the comfort of everyday use, but also the aesthetics and ergonomics of the entire bathroom.
Sliding doors move by the roller installed in the profile, usually mounted at the top and bottom of the shower enclosure. Instead of opening outwards or inwards, they slide sideways, which saves space in the bathroom.
Swing doors open outwards (selected models also inwards - then we are dealing with a swing version of swing doors). This solution is particularly popular in spacious bathrooms.
What are the characteristics of sliding doors?
Sliding shower doors consist of glass panes that slide in profiles thanks to a running system. This system often includes rollers with bearings, which ensure smooth movement. Some models have a function of detaching the wings, which makes it easier to clean the lower guides.
Advantages of sliding doors:
space saving – ideal for small bathrooms,
modern look,
no need to leave free space for opening.
Doors of this type work great in corner or niche shower areas. They are recommended for people who values minimalism and practical solutions.
However, they require careful cleaning of the profiles, and cheaper models may lose smoothness over time.

What are the characteristics of swing doors?
Swing shower doors are most often mounted on hinges that allow the wings to open outwards. Some models have hinges with a lifting function, which increases the comfort of use.
Advantages of swing doors:
wide entrance to the showering area,
easier to keep clean (no lower profiles),
classic, elegant form.
Swing doors require more free space in front of the shower enclosure, which is why they work best in larger bathrooms. This is a good solution for the elderly or those with limited mobility - a wide entrance makes it easier to use the shower.

Which door to choose – sliding or hinged?
The choice may not seem obvious, so it is worth considering a few additional criteria:
Space occupied - sliding doors are an optimal choice for small bathrooms, where the use of every cm2 counts. Hinged door versions require space in front of the shower enclosure, which can be problematic in tight interiors. Such structures can clash with other bathroom equipment.
Ease of cleaning - hinged doors are easier to keep clean thanks to fewer construction details. However, when deciding on sliding versions, it is worth choosing those with the possibility of detaching the wings.
Price and assembly - sliding doors can be slightly more expensive to assemble and more complicated in terms of construction. When choosing a swing door, it is worth paying attention to the material and quality of the hinges.
Convenience of use - people looking for a convenient entrance to the shower enclosure should appreciate swing doors. Sliding models may have a narrower entrance light, but they make up for it by saving space.
Design and interior fit - both types of doors are available in modern and classic versions. Sliding variants with transparent glass and discreet profiles reign supreme in minimalist interiors. Swing models with a frame fit classic or retro interiors.
What else to look for when choosing?
When choosing a door as the entrance to the shower area, it is worth paying attention to the quality of the materials - tempered glass of the appropriate thickness ensures safety and durability. Hydrophobic coatings or surface modifications identical to them are also important. Technical details are also important: what the sliding systems look like, whether the hinges have a lifting mechanism, what the sealing system looks like. It is worth checking whether the shower door can be installed in both the right and left versions, whether it has a shifted pivot point, which is important in small bathrooms, and whether it has adjustable wall profiles that allow you to compensate for wall curvatures.
The availability of spare parts may be important. The ability to replace door elements such as rollers, sliders, seals or profiles as well as glass panes means that the shower enclosure can ultimately serve us longer.
